If this is a 100-gon, then not only does it have 100 sides, it also has 100 central angles. Each one measures 360/100 = 3.6. This is the vertex angle for each of those 100 triangles. 180 - 3.6 = 176.4, which has to be split equally between the 2 base angles. This puts each of those at 88.2. If you are looking for the exterior angle to each of those, it's the supplement of them. 180-88.2 = 91.8

Ratio of height of the man to the length of the shadow = 6:9 = 2:3
Ratio of height of the tree to the length of its shadow = x:25 = 2:3
x/25 = 2/3
x = (25 x 2)/3 = 50/3 = 16.67
Therefore the approximate height of the tree to the nearest foot is 17 feet.
